The Supreme Court rejects petition from Kim Davis to reconsider its 2015 ruling that legalized same-sex marriage, effectively preserving Obergefell for a long time to come. Marriage equality is safe.

www.scotusblog.com/2025/11/supr...
Supreme Court declines to hear case on constitutionality of same-sex marriage
The Supreme Court on Monday morning turned down a request from Kim Davis, a former county clerk in Kentucky, to reconsider its 2015 decision recognizing a constitutional right to same-sex […]

One of my favorite moments in the history of free speech: Larry Flynt publishing a satirical Campari ad featuring Jerry Falwell Sr. as an incestuous drunk who first had sex with his mother in an outhouse. Falwell sued. In a unanimous decision, the Supreme Court found that satire is protected speech.
